Matrix Overlays

The Relationship Matrix indicates the existence of connectors between elements by displaying an arrow in the cell at the intersection of the source element row and target element column. If you prefer, you can toggle the display to become a CRUD matrix, where the presence of a connector is indicated by the appropriate value or combination of CRUD values in the intersection cell. You define the actual values that are entered and displayed, so the  characters can refer to whatever interpretation of CRUD your organization uses, or be another standard set of indicators such as BREAD, or your own custom set of indicators. The values can, therefore, be a selection of the following, or anything else you might use:

Create
Add
Browse
List
Read, Retrieve
Update
Edit
Modify
Delete, Destroy

Toggle between the two display formats

Click on the Overlay field drop-down arrow and select either:

<None> to use the direction arrow Relationship Matrix format
The name of your CRUD overlay, to use the CRUD Matrix format, or
<New Overlay> to create and use a new CRUD Matrix overlay
